| import type { CreateSelectorOptions, UnknownMemoizer } from '../types' | |
| /** | |
| * Runs a stability check to ensure the input selector results remain stable | |
| * when provided with the same arguments. This function is designed to detect | |
| * changes in the output of input selectors, which can impact the performance of memoized selectors. | |
| * | |
| * @param inputSelectorResultsObject - An object containing two arrays: `inputSelectorResults` and `inputSelectorResultsCopy`, representing the results of input selectors. | |
| * @param options - Options object consisting of a `memoize` function and a `memoizeOptions` object. | |
| * @param inputSelectorArgs - List of arguments being passed to the input selectors. | |
| * | |
| * @see {@link https://reselect.js.org/api/development-only-stability-checks/#inputstabilitycheck `inputStabilityCheck`} | |
| * | |
| * @since 5.0.0 | |
| * @internal | |
| */ | |
| export const runInputStabilityCheck = ( | |
| inputSelectorResultsObject: { | |
| inputSelectorResults: unknown[] | |
| inputSelectorResultsCopy: unknown[] | |
| }, | |
| options: Required< | |
| Pick< | |
| CreateSelectorOptions<UnknownMemoizer, UnknownMemoizer>, | |
| 'memoize' | 'memoizeOptions' | |
| > | |
| >, | |
| inputSelectorArgs: unknown[] | IArguments | |
| ) => { | |
| const { memoize, memoizeOptions } = options | |
| const { inputSelectorResults, inputSelectorResultsCopy } = | |
| inputSelectorResultsObject | |
| const createAnEmptyObject = memoize(() => ({}), ...memoizeOptions) | |
| // if the memoize method thinks the parameters are equal, these *should* be the same reference | |
| const areInputSelectorResultsEqual = | |
| createAnEmptyObject.apply(null, inputSelectorResults) === | |
| createAnEmptyObject.apply(null, inputSelectorResultsCopy) | |
| if (!areInputSelectorResultsEqual) { | |
| let stack: string | undefined = undefined | |
| try { | |
| throw new Error() | |
| } catch (e) { | |
| // eslint-disable-next-line @typescript-eslint/no-extra-semi, no-extra-semi | |
| ;({ stack } = e as Error) | |
| } | |
| console.warn( | |
| 'An input selector returned a different result when passed same arguments.' + | |
| '\nThis means your output selector will likely run more frequently than intended.' + | |
| '\nAvoid returning a new reference inside your input selector, e.g.' + | |
| '\n`createSelector([state => state.todos.map(todo => todo.id)], todoIds => todoIds.length)`', | |
| { | |
| arguments: inputSelectorArgs, | |
| firstInputs: inputSelectorResults, | |
| secondInputs: inputSelectorResultsCopy, | |
| stack | |
| } | |
| ) | |
| } | |
| } | |
